Tech Startup Launches New AI Assistant for Businesses
()
Sunnyvale, CA – Local tech company InnovateX announced its new product today. The AI Assistant for Business aims to help companies work smarter. It uses computer learning to handle routine tasks. This includes scheduling meetings and answering common customer questions.
The tool integrates with popular email and calendar systems. Employees simply activate it within their existing software. The assistant learns company procedures over time. It aims to reduce time spent on repetitive administrative work.
“We built this tool because employees need support,” said CEO Lisa Chen. “People spend hours daily on simple tasks. Our assistant handles those tasks. Staff can then focus on more important work. This leads to better productivity and less stress.”
Early tests show promising results. Several pilot companies reported positive feedback. One customer saw meeting scheduling time drop by 70%. Another noted faster responses to customer inquiries. Employees generally found the tool easy to use.
